    Are you able to work from home and do the web chat thing? We have looked at offering that on our website. It's a very cool tech thing to get quick help, and allow the person providing the support to be doing other things as well.

    Yep, I work from home, and just VPN into the server to connect with our software. It even worked the same way when I was phone support, but I much prefer chat support to the phones. On a slow day I can be working on a few other things, or even just goofing off, and when things get busy I can handle two chats at one time, and I've even done two chats with screen sharing on each. May sound odd for them to just let us goof off in between chats, but we're happy employees and we create happy customers. Win-win all the way around.

    I used to be the account manager (read target) for a call center in carmel. I handled the biggest account from tech support to the online store. Our agents would run three chat sessions at one time, or one phone call and one chat. We also did email support for the APAC region. Our client was a former tech giant who had a huge hit in the 90's but petered out shortly thereafter. Their claim to fame was a floppy drive that could store 100MB of data and could move that data at ZIPpy speed.
